摘  要:采用传统方法评定EQ70钢断裂韧度CTOD值是否优良时,通常将基于英国BS7448规范测试的CTOD断裂韧度最小值与CTOD允许值δmin进行比较,当EQ70钢CTOD断裂韧度最小值大于CTOD允许值δmin时,则EQ70钢的CTOD断裂韧度优良,此方法局限于能够查阅到EQ70钢的CTOD允许值δmin,但国内外规范中很少对CTOD允许值δmin做明确规定。基于英国BS7910《金属结构缺陷可接受性评定方法指南》的失效评定曲线对EQ70钢的断裂韧度CTOD合格性进行评定,能够克服传统方法的不足。同时依据BS7910规范还可以推导出EQ70钢CTOD允许值δmin,比传统的工程方法 "母材参考法"和"类比法"具有优越性。The traditional method for evaluation fracture toughness of EQ70 steel CTOD value, through the comparison of the minimum value of CTOD fracture toughness which is based on BS7448 specification test and the allowed value CTOD 8~. When the minimum value of EQ70 steel CTOD fracture toughness is greater than the minimum allowed value 8,a. , the CTOD fracture toughness value of EQ70 steel is good, this method is limited to refer to EQ70 steel CTOD allowed value of B,an, but the CTOD allowed value δmin, rarely is specified in the specifications at home and abroad. The assessment of EQ70 steel fracture toughness CTOD conformity based on the failure assessment curve of BS7910 Metal Structure Defect Acceptable Guidelines evaluation method, can overcome the insufficient of traditional method. According to the BS7910 specification, EQ70 steel CTOD allowed value δmin derived is superior than those of engineering methods base metal reference methods and method of analogue.
